RCMP Asking For The Public’s Assistance in Locating Missing 14-Year-Old.

Pictou County District RCMP is asking for the public’s assistance in locating 14-year-old Willow MacKenzie , who was last seen on June 27 at 5:00 p.m. by the Irving gas station in Plymouth.

MacKenzie is described as 5-foot-4 and 130 pounds. She has dark brown hair (possibly dyed red) and brown eyes.

When someone goes missing, it has deep and far-reaching impacts for the person and those who know them. We ask that people spread the word through social media respectfully.

Anyone with information on the whereabouts of Willow MacKenzie is asked to contact the Pictou County District RCMP at 902-755-4141. To remain anonymous, call Nova Scotia Crime Stoppers, toll-free, at 1-800-222-TIPS (8477), submit a secure web tip at www.crimestoppers.ns.ca, or use the P3 Tips app.
